vSAN Disk Management intermittently showing error "Unable to extract requested data. Check vSphere Client logs for details."
search cancel

vSAN Disk Management intermittently showing error "Unable to extract requested data. Check vSphere Client logs for details."

book

Article ID: 412890

calendar_today

Updated On:

Products

VMware vCenter Server VMware vSAN 8.x

Issue/Introduction

  • When viewing Disk Management  under vsan cluster > Configure > vSan > Disk Management, the disks appear for a while but errors out afterwards with error :  

    Unable to extract requested data. Check vSphere Client logs for details.

 

  • vsphere_client_virgo.log under vCenter /var/log/vmware/vsphere-ui/logs reports some slowness :

[ERROR] p-nio-127.0.0.1-5090-exec-98 70008074 100482 200024 com.vmware.vise.actionsfw.impl.ActionsEvaluator                   An error occurred while retrieving data for actions evaluation. com.vmware.vise.data.query.internal.DataServiceException: The query execution timed out because of a back-end property provider 'Property provider com.vmware.vise.data.adapters.risetovise.RiseToVisePropertyProviderAdapter' which took more than 300 seconds.
        at com.vmware.vise.data.query.impl.DataManager.processPropertyProviderTaskException(DataManager.java:858)
        at com.vmware.vise.data.query.impl.DataManager.executeProperyProviderTasks(DataManager.java:827)
        at com.vmware.vise.data.query.impl.DataManager.invokePropertyProviders(DataManager.java:788)
        at com.vmware.vise.data.query.impl.DataManager.processPropertyProviderQueryResult(DataManager.java:646)
        at com.vmware.vise.data.query.impl.DataManager.getResultsFromPropertyProviders(DataManager.java:575)
        at com.vmware.vise.data.query.impl.DataManager.getResultsFromPropertyProviders(DataManager.java:528)
        at com.vmware.vise.data.query.impl.DataManager.getResultsFromPropertyProviders(DataManager.java:443)
        at com.vmware.vise.data.query.impl.DataServiceImpl.getResults(DataServiceImpl.java:336)
        at com.vmware.vise.data.query.impl.DataServiceImpl.getResponse(DataServiceImpl.java:203)
        at com.vmware.vise.data.query.impl.DataServiceImpl.getData(DataServiceImpl.java:177)
        at sun.reflect.GeneratedMethodAccessor516.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
        at java.lang.reflect.Method.invoke(Method.java:498)
        at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:344)
        at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:213)
        at com.sun.proxy.$Proxy249.getData(Unknown Source)
        at com.vmware.vise.data.adapters.risetovise.RiseToViseQueryExecutor.getData(RiseToViseQueryExecutor.java:478)
        at com.vmware.vise.data.adapters.risetovise.RiseToViseQueryExecutor.executeComplexQueriesInVise(RiseToViseQueryExecutor.java:279)
        at com.vmware.vise.data.adapters.risetovise.RiseToViseQueryExecutor.executeComplexQueries(RiseToViseQueryExecutor.java:207)
        at com.vmware.vise.data.adapters.risetovise.RiseToViseQueryExecutor.executeQueryBatch(RiseToViseQueryExecutor.java:152)
        at com.vmware.vise.data.adapters.risetovise.RiseToViseQueryServiceFactory$RiseToViseQueryBatchService.executeQueryBatch(RiseToViseQueryServiceFactory.java:142)
        at sun.reflect.GeneratedMethodAccessor1305.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
        at java.lang.reflect.Method.invoke(Method.java:498)
        at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:344)
        at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:213)

 

  • vpxd.log under vCenter /var/log/vmware/vpxd path indicates some timeouts related to vsanhealth

2025-09-29T18:23:09.906Z info vpxd[06718] [Originator@6876 sub=vmomi.soapStub[1341] opID=WorkQueue-28ae8578] SOAP request returned HTTP failure; <<cs p:00007fbe1458e1b0, TCP:localhost:1080>, /vsanHealth>, method: querySpaceUsage; code: 500(Internal Server Error); fault: (vmodl.fault.SystemError) {
-->    faultCause = (vmodl.MethodFault) null,
-->    faultMessage = <unset>,
-->    reason = "Exception('Waiting process is timeout.')"
-->    msg = "Received SOAP response fault from [<<cs p:00007fbe1458e1b0, TCP:localhost:1080>, /vsanHealth>]: querySpaceUsage
--> A general system error occurred: Exception('Waiting process is timeout.')"
--> }
2025-09-29T18:23:09.906Z warning vpxd[06718] [Originator@6876 sub=drmLogger opID=WorkQueue-28ae8578] Exception was thrown when call vsan-cluster-space-report-system for cluster [vim.ClusterComputeResource:domain-c4xxxx,ClusterName] vSAN dedup and compression savings data: N5Vmomi5Fault11SystemError9ExceptionE(Fault cause: vmodl.fault.SystemError
--> )
2025-09-29T18:23:09.911Z info vpxd[05830] [Originator@6876 sub=cdrsPlmt opID=WorkQueue-2d4c91d2] UpdateVsanStats worker is active, skip.
2025-09-29T18:23:09.912Z info vpxd[07669] [Originator@6876 sub=cdrsPlmt opID=WorkQueue-baa7a1e] UpdateVsanStats worker is active, skip.
2025-09-29T18:23:09.918Z info vpxd[05873] [Originator@6876 sub=vmomi.soapStub[1341] opID=WorkQueue-4c743e5] SOAP request returned HTTP failure; <<cs p:00007fbe1458e1b0, TCP:localhost:1080>, /vsanHealth>, method: querySpaceUsage; code: 500(Internal Server Error); fault: (vmodl.fault.SystemError) {
-->    faultCause = (vmodl.MethodFault) null,
-->    faultMessage = <unset>,
-->    reason = "Exception('Waiting process is timeout.')"
-->    msg = "Received SOAP response fault from [<<cs p:00007fbe1458e1b0, TCP:localhost:1080>, /vsanHealth>]: querySpaceUsage
--> A general system error occurred: Exception('Waiting process is timeout.')"
--> }

 

  • vsanvcmgmtd.log under vCenter /var/log/vmware/vsan-health/ path also reports timeouts :


2025-09-29T19:53:59.470Z error vsanvcmgmtd[749288] [vSAN@6876 sub=Py2CppStub opID=WorkQueue-4bb0d92f-fd52] |-- EExit VSLM::vslm.vso.VStorageObjectManager.listVStorageObjectsForSpec (1800003 ms)
2025-09-29T19:53:59.470Z error vsanvcmgmtd[722376] [vSAN@6876 sub=IO.Http opID=WorkQueue-4bb0d92f-fd52] User agent failed to send request; (null), N7Vmacore16TimeoutExceptionE(Operation timed out)
2025-09-29T19:53:59.472Z info vsanvcmgmtd[749360] [vSAN@6876 sub=IO.Http opID=WorkQueue-55af0e9a-fd30] Terminating user agent request; (null), N7Vmacore16TimeoutExceptionE(Operation timed out)

 

Environment

vSphere 8.x , VMware vSAN 8.x

Cause

This occurs when ESXi hosts are updated or new ESXi hosts are added to vSAN cluster where ESXi hosts are in a later version than what vCenter Server version is currently running. This is currently not supported. Note that, this can affect all vSAN clusters within one particular vCenter even one or more ESXi hosts are in higher version only within one of the vSAN clusters. 

Resolution

To identify such hosts and rectify, follow resolution steps found in article : vCenter Server vpxd Service Repeatedly Stops After Reverting from 8.0 U3 to 8.0 U2.